Description

The ATV21HD45N4 is a high-performance variable speed drive from the Altivar 21 range, engineered for precise motor control in industrial applications. Rated for 45KW (60HP) output power with a supply voltage of 480V, this drive is designed to optimize energy efficiency and operational reliability for HVAC and pump systems. The unit includes an integrated EMC filter class A to minimize electromagnetic interference and is housed in an IP20 rated enclosure, providing protection suitable for controlled environment electrical cabinets. The ATV21HD45N4 is specifically calibrated to handle the varying load demands of centrifugal equipment, making it a robust choice for industrial ventilation and fluid management systems.

Installation Guidelines

  • Mounting: Install the ATV21HD45N4 in an upright position within a ventilated electrical enclosure to prevent overheating.
  • Clearance: Maintain minimum spacing requirements around the unit to ensure adequate airflow for the internal cooling fans.
  • Grounding: Ensure a high-integrity earth connection is made to the drive’s grounding terminal to maintain compliance with EMC standards.
  • Wiring: Use shielded cables for motor connections to maximize the effectiveness of the internal EMC filter.
  • Environmental: Ensure the installation site remains within the specified temperature and humidity limits to avoid derating or premature component failure.
